Custodial service definition

Custodial service means a matter for which the CEO is responsible under Subdivision 2 of Division 1 of Part 2;
Custodial service means care for a person which entails observation of diet and sleeping habits and maintenance of a watchfulness over the general health, safety, and well-being of the aged or infirm.

Custodial service means the removal and disposal of waste matter, replacement of sanitary supplies, and the cleaning, dusting, and vacuuming by personnel of the District or by contractors retained by the District.
